Question 322756: what two numbers whose product is -56 but whose sum is 10

Let A and B be the numbers.
1.A%2BB=10
2.AB=-56
Useing eq. 1,
A=10-B
Substitute into eq. 2,
%2810-B%29B=-56
10B-B%5E2=-56
B%5E2-10B-56=0
%28B-14%29%28B%2B4%29=0
Two solutions:
B-14=0
B=14
Then from eq. 1,
A%2B14=10
A=-4

B%2B4=0
B=-4
Then from eq. 1,.
A-4=10
A=14

14 and -4 are the two numbers.
